Further details about property

Maison des Ardennes 1 is a large house in Ligneuville, an excellent spot for a group holiday. This accommodation has 17 bedrooms, per room there are 2 - 6 sleeping places. Each room has a private shower/toilet or bathtub/toilet. There are single beds and bunk beds. Cots can be rented on the spot. The building has a very large industrial kitchen equipped with a dishwasher, microwave, oven, refrigerator, freezer, water-boiler, and coffee maker. Dinnerware for 65 persons is present. In the reception lounge there is a TV, video player and Hifi equipment. The digital satellites TV Astra 19 and Hotbird 13 give you a choice of no less than 2500 programs. There is a nice dining area where you can eat with the entire company. Enjoy a view of the surroundings from the veranda and huge garden. There's even a playroom. Getting there

This group accommodation is situated in a quiet spot in the heart of the German-speaking cantons of Belgium, near Malmedy. This used to be a hotel. Georges 1 is a fine group accommodation suitable for groups of 40 - 65 persons. Maison des Ardennes 1 has a swimming pool with a sandy beach. The playground equipment provides entertainment for the little ones. Enjoy the view from the furnished veranda, also an excellent spot for an evening barbecue. Opposite the building you will find a shop. There is plenty of parking next to Maison des Ardennes 1. Maison des Ardennes 1 (BN 1303) and Maison des Ardennes 2 (BN 1304) can be booked together for max 65 persons. The swimming pool is closed from the 1th of September 2010 until the 1th of June 2011.
